Attempt to fix windows build broken by r334968

The issue was that there was no dependency from lldb-suite target to liblldb in
the no-framework scenario. This caused the finish-swig target to be executed
prematurely and fail (because it cannot copy liblldb to the python folder). On
other platforms this did not matter because there just creates a symlink.

The extra lldb-suite -> liblldb edge should fix this. Technically, I could add
this just to the !framework case as the framework target will take care of the
transitive dep, but it seemed more clear to make the dep unconditional.
